GILLE is a mysterious female singer who does covers of AKB48, Shinji Harada and other artists. She sings a version of one of AKB48′s most popular songs, “Flying Get,” and Shinji Harada’s “Time Travel” in English, with her original arrangement.

GILLE covers other songs such as “Grenade,” sung by Bruno Mars, “Party Rock Anthem,” sung by LMFAO, and so on.
